如何在Windows上安装Numpy

  • Post category:Python

在Windows上安装Numpy主要有两种方式:通过pip安装和手动下载安装。以下是两种方式的详细步骤:

通过pip安装Numpy

步骤一:打开命令提示符

按下“Windows + R”键,输入cmd,打开命令提示符。

步骤二:安装Numpy

在命令提示符中输入以下命令:

pip install numpy

若系统未安装pip,可先安装pip,命令如下:

py -m ensurepip --default-pip

示例一

假如我们想在程序中使用numpy的random模块,随机生成100个正态分布的数进行计算。

import numpy as np

data = np.random.normal(size=100)
print(data)

示例二

假如我们想使用numpy的dot方法获取两个矩阵的点积。

import numpy as np

a = np.array([[1,2],[3,4]])
b = np.array([[5,6],[7,8]])
c = np.dot(a,b)
print(c)

手动下载安装Numpy

步骤一:下载Numpy

打开https://www.lfd.uci.edu/~gohlke/pythonlibs/网站,找到对应系统版本的numpy下载链接(如numpy-1.21.0rc1+mkl-cp39-cp39-win_amd64.whl),点击下载。

步骤二:安装Numpy

在命令提示符中输入以下命令:

pip install 下载文件的绝对路径

若系统未安装wheel,可先安装wheel,命令如下:

pip install wheel

示例一

同样,我们想在程序中使用numpy的random模块,随机生成100个正态分布的数进行计算。但是安装方式由pip换成手动下载方式。

import numpy as np

data = np.random.normal(size=100)
print(data)

示例二

同样的,我们想使用numpy的dot方法获取两个矩阵的点积。同理,安装方式由pip换成手动下载方式。

import numpy as np

a = np.array([[1,2],[3,4]])
b = np.array([[5,6],[7,8]])
c = np.dot(a,b)
print(c)

总之,以上是在Windows上安装Numpy的完整攻略,建议先尝试使用pip安装,如果无法正常安装,可以使用手动下载方式安装。